Fulkanlei Population - Kendujhar, Orissa

Fulkanlei is a medium size village located in Baria Block of Kendujhar district, Orissa with total 263 families residing. The Fulkanlei village has population of 1085 of which 525 are males while 560 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Fulkanlei village population of children with age 0-6 is 134 which makes up 12.35 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Fulkanlei village is 1067 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Fulkanlei as per census is 1127,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Fulkanlei village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Fulkanlei village was 62.88 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Fulkanlei Male literacy stands at 70.13 % while female literacy rate was 56.03 %.

Caste Factor

In Fulkanlei village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 53.64 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 20.28 % of total population in Fulkanlei village.

Work Profile

In Fulkanlei village out of total population, 382 were engaged in work activities. 61.52 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 38.48 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 382 workers engaged in Main Work, 169 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
